With the advancement of technology in rolling mills, the size of rolling mills grew rapidly along with the size of the products being rolled. One example of this was at The Great Exhibition in 1851, where a plate 20 feet long, 3 ½ feet wide, and 7/16 of an inch thick, and weighing 1,125 pounds, was exhibited by the Consett Iron Company.

Rotating parts cause hazards such as in-running nip points. Parts can rotate closely to each other in opposite directions while their axes are parallel to each other. When they run closely, the stock fed between two rolls produces a nip point. This danger is common on machines with intermeshing gears, rolling mills and calendars.

Products > Three Roll Mills > Three Roll Mill How the Three Roll Mill Works. The material to be milled is placed between the feed and center rolls. Each adjacent roll rotates at progressively higher speeds. For example; the feed roll may rotate at 30 rpm, the center roll at 90 rpm and the apron roll at 270 rpm.

Apr 27, 2015· Let me help you with a quick back of the envelope calculation. If you are using a 270 Liter Tangential Internal Mixer, you are engaging at least two units of 26″x84″ two-roll mills in the downstream section. Each 26″x84″ two-roll mill, requires around 180 kW (minimum) motor power – totaling to 360 kW (=180 x 2) only for the mills.

Mixing mills (also rolling mills) are used for the manufacture of rubber compounds. A rubber base material is mixed with several additives, such as fillers, softeners, processing aids and colourants here. The two rolls of the rolling mill rotate in the opposite direction. For the purpose of mixing, one roll runs faster than the other one ...

The three-roll mill has proven to be the most successful of the range of roll mills which saw extensive development in the 19th century. These included the single-roll mill and the five-roll mill. The single-roll mill works by material passing between the roll and a fixed bar pressing against the roll.
Four-roller mills Four-roller mills have two sets of rollers. When using a four-roller mill to mill grain, the grain first goes through rollers with a rather wide gap, which separates the seed from the husk without much damage to the husk, but leaves large grits.
